Sandra Brasher Obituary

SANDRA D. BRASHER, 49 MACHESNEY PARK - Sandra D. Brasher, 49, of Machesney Park passed away Sunday, Feb. 15, 2009, in Rockford Memorial Hospital, Rockford. Born May 15, 1959, in Louisville, Ky., the daughter of Otha Douglas Smith and Zella Mae Waddell. Sandra married William R. "Bobby" Brasher Jr. on June 30, 2008, in Greeneville, Tenn. Sandra was employed at Barber Colman in Rockford for 23 years. She enjoyed riding motorcycles and loved baby-sitting and spending time with her grandchildren. Survived by husband, William R. "Bobby" of Machesney Park; son, Bruce Bird of Machesney Park; grandchildren, Shawn, Alyssa and Ayden; mother, Zella Freeman of DeKalb; sisters, Linda Beck, Kay (Rick) Shields and Pamela Hicks, all of DeKalb, Patsy Smith of Franklin Grove, and Madgie Brown of Tucson, Ariz.; aunts and uncles, Eva and Connie Smith of Simpsonville, S.C., Betty Smith of Greenville, Tenn., Ray and Sandy Waddell of DeKalb; several nieces and nephews; stepdad, Wayne Scott of DeKalb; stepsons, Josh (Chrisy) Bird of Sarasota, Fla., and William R. Brasher III of Rockford. Predeceased by maternal grandparents, Taylor and Lulie Waddle. Memorial service at 7 p.m. Thursday, Feb. 19, in Anderson Funeral Home, 2011 S. Fourth St., DeKalb, with visitation from 4 p.m. to time of service. The Rev. Russell Barber of Kings Mansion Church in Kingston will officiate. Cremation has taken place at Anderson Funeral Home Crematory in DeKalb. In lieu of flowers, a memorial is being established for Sandra D. Brasher in care of the Anderson Funeral Home Ltd., P.O. Box 605, DeKalb, IL 60115. For information, call Anderson Funeral Home at 815-756-1022.
